Block 779,393

Mined March 5, 2023, 6:17 AM UTC (2 years ago)

  • New Supply This Block: 6.25000000 BTC
  • Miner Loss: 0.00000000 BTC
  • Transactional Loss: 0.00000000 BTC
  • Total Supply as of This Block: 19,305,885.24930295 BTC
  • Blocks Till Halving: 60,607
  • Transactions in this Block: 1892
  • Inputs 1,480.08920366 BTC
  • Outputs 1,486.33920366 BTC
  • Fees 0.07556627 BTC

Miner Loss

SourceQuantity
Inputs1,480.08920366 BTC
Outputs1,486.33920366 BTC
Allowed Fees0.07556627 BTC
Allowed New Supply6.25000000 BTC
Miner Loss0.00000000 BTC

Transactional Loss

Transaction IDIrrecoverably Lost